Mystery man dies after being pulled from sea

 

A man who was rescued from the sea at St Andrews has died in hospital.

He was seen unconscious in the water at East Sands by a member of the public at 8.25am yesterday morning.

The man was recovered by the coastguard service and airlifted to Ninewells Hospital in Dundee, where sadly he was pronounced dead.

A beach towel and clothing were found on the beach.

The deceased man has yet to be identified. He is described as 5ft 3in tall, aged between 50 and 70, with a tanned complexion, grey and black hair, slight stubble and blue eyes.

Police say a  beach towel, a pink Cotton Traders polo shirt, a pair of George of Asda sunglasses and a pair of white size six Lonsdale trainers were recovered from the shore.

Detective Inspector Christopher Mill said, “Our inquiries continue to establish the identity of the man and we are keen to hear from anyone who may have information that can assist us.”
